Join us as we delve into the “E.R.” (Evaluation and Readjustment) of S.M.A.R.T.E.R. grant management in a 2.5 day intensive training to enhance the skills and expertise of grant/project directors, staff, and supporting administrative personnel employed at institutions with PBI grant funds. This PBI Training Summit will bring U.S. Department of Education Program officers and national content experts face to face with PBI grantees.

OUR TEAM
The Minority Education Initiative (MEI), is a non- profit organization, made up of educators, policymakers, professionals in the public and private sector and other individuals committed to ensuring that secondary and post-secondary educational opportunities are appropriate and accessible to students from disadvantaged backgrounds. The mission of MEI is to increase awareness, access, and actualization of a college degree for minorities as a means of improving quality of life. Through workshops, trainings, and conferences we hope to bring attention to this important topic.
